    Properties

    Product Name: 12Cr12Al5 
    Shape: Spherical
    Density: ~7.2 g/cm³
    Melting Point: ~1,450°C
    Specifications: Customized processing according to customer needs.
    Packaging: Vacuum packaging
    Particle size: 0-25,15-53,45-105,50-150um Can be supplied according to customer requirements.
    Properties & Use: Used for surface coating and surface modification, as a shielding material, wave absorbing material, camouflage material used in aerospace, military and other fields, while high resistivity, can efficiently convert electrical energy into heat.
